摘要
本文分析了几种常见的计算地基沉降的方法,着重介绍了考虑应力历史、侧向变形和有效应力对分层总和法的改进。提出影响地基沉降计算准确度的是:方法本身能否反映地基的成层性和非均质性;能否考虑到土的非线性特点。
Some common methods of computing subgrade settlement are analyzed in this paper. The influence on the stratified sum methods of stress history in subgrade,lateral deformation and effective stress paths was analyzed. The following factors affect the accuracy of final computing results; soil stratification and heterogeneity, soil nolinearity, and numerical precision of a method.
